Probate and Family Court Chief Justice John Casey said in a statement that judges in the Probate and Family Court are held to a very high standard and processes are in place to ensure that those standards are met. Casey said all judges receive judicial performance evaluations on an ongoing basis and the chief justice of their department reviews those evaluations with the judge. While a constituent-filed bill without broad legislative support stands little chance of becoming law, the petition, Mirra said, is taking on a life of its own. Mirra said he has no personal knowledge of Ross, but since he filed the petition on behalf of Sorensonat the start of this years legislative session,he has gotten more than 100 calls from litigants who feel they have been wronged by her.
